#P4891. vote

vote

Description

6年级4班已经完成了竞选班长的投票,已知一共有 n 张投票,每张投票上写了一位同学的名字。
投票统计结束后,张老师随意问一个同学的名字,请编程快速检索出,该同学共有几票。

Input Format

第一行读入一个整数 n ,代表产生了 n 张投票。( n1e5
接下来 n 行,每行有一个字符串 s ,代表该张投票上写的同学的姓名(姓名由不含空格的小写英文字母组成,个姓名的总长度 1e6 )。
接下来一行读入一个整数 m m1e5 ),代表王老师提问的同学的姓名数量。
接下来 m 行,每行有一个字符串 t ,代表每次询问的姓名;(姓名由不含空格的小写英文字母组成,个姓名的总长度 1e6 )。

Output Format

输出 m 行,第 i 行输出第 i次询问的姓名,在投票中出现的总次数。
5 
lihua 
zhaoxiang 
wangfang 
lihua 
zhangxiang 
3 
lihua 
wangfang 
sunming
2 
1
0

Source

Trie字典树